CARD DETAILS
The design of this die allows it to fold flat and fit into an envelope. When folded, the typewriter measures 6 1/2” x 4 1/2” inches and should easily fit into a 5 x 7 envelope.
Since Mother’s Day is not that far away I decided to decorate my typewriter and make it into a Mother’s day card. I used two shades of purple cardstock for this project, cardstock from Hero Arts in Lavender and Amethyst, Hero Arts cardstock is very thick and this is the main reason why I picked paper from this brand, as I wanted the typewriter to be nice and sturdy.
The decorative pieces were die cut from Brush Silver cardstock from FSJ and I also die cut additional layers from white cardstock to add dimension to these pieces. You can use foam adhesive to foam mount these pieces onto the typewriter, but I prefer to have a solid layer of dimension, so I often cut additional layers and use glue to glue them together to make one super sturdy and dimensional piece. It does add weight to the project, if you are looking to mail it, you will end up paying more, but if you will be hand-delivering a project like this it won’t really matter, but it will look much more professional in the end. I layered 5 pieces – 4 white pieces and 1 top decorative piece cut from that Brush Silver cardstock. The keyboard was cut from white cardstock, and again I layered 4 or 5 pieces to create dimension and make it really sturdy.
I used glue and adhered these main elements onto the front of my typewriter. You can also decorate the back of your typewriter, meaning make it double-sided, but I decided to make mine single-sided only. I also used glue to assemble the rest of the pieces and adhered them to my typewriter. I really like how all the pieces are separate in this die set allowing you to cut them from various colors of cardstock and create a really beautiful and realistic looking typewriter.

I also die-cut additional piece to insert into my typewriter and I picked a stamp set to stamp a Mother’s Day sentiment on it. The die comes with an insert that you can use to write “News Flash, You’re Just My Type”, but since I’m making a mother’s day card I went with a stamp set that reads “On Mother’s Day and Every day you are loved more than you’ll ever know”. this stamp set is from WPlus9, it is an older set, yet one that I really treasure and use year and year again. The set is called Strictly Sentiments 4. I used silver embossing powder from Hero Arts, I hardly ever use silver, I am usually a gold kind of person, but I feel like silver works better with purples.
I also used another stamp set from WPlus9, Fresh Cut Florals, I stamped and die cut a number of florals and leaves and I used various shades of purple, yellow and green to stamp these. My plan is to use these images to decorate the typewriter and also to decorate the sentiment panels. I wanted to create little floral arrangements using these die cuts to embellish the typewriter.
